EPA v. The Bonds Company
Unilateral Administrative Order Without Adjudication
Case summary
On February 29, 2012, EPA Region 6 issued an Administrative Order (AO) under its authority pursuant to Section 309 of the Clean Water Act (CWA) to The Bonds Company located in Ouachita County, Arkansas. The AO was issued in response to violations of Section 301 of the CWA. The AO requires The Bonds Company to: (1) cease all discharges of pollutants from the facility; (2) remove all brine and contaminated soils from the flow path located between the facility and the tributary of Cypress Creek; (3) remove brine from the tributary; and, (4) submit written certification. The Bonds Company must respond to EPA Region 6 within 30 days of receiving the AO.
